Constructors
Methods
create
- create(channelId: number, body: RESTPostAPIMessageBody): Promise<APIMessage>
Parameters
- channelId: number
- body: RESTPostAPIMessageBody
Returns Promise<APIMessage>
delete
- delete(channelId: number, messageId: number): Promise<APIOk>
Parameters
- channelId: number
- messageId: number
Returns Promise<APIOk>
edit
- edit(
channelId: number,
messageId: number,
body: RESTPatchAPIMessageBody,
): Promise<APIMessage> Parameters
- channelId: number
- messageId: number
- body: RESTPatchAPIMessageBody
Returns Promise<APIMessage>
get
- get(channelId: number, messageId: number): Promise<APIMessage>
Parameters
- channelId: number
- messageId: number
Returns Promise<APIMessage>
list
- list(
channelId: number,
query?: RESTGetAPIMessageListQuery,
): Promise<RESTGetAPIMessageListResult> Parameters
- channelId: number
- query: RESTGetAPIMessageListQuery = {}
Returns Promise<RESTGetAPIMessageListResult>
A wrapper for the Foxogram message API.